U.S. regulators rejected Elon Musk’s bid to test brain chips in humans, citing safety risks

Musk has said his brain implant company, Neuralink, will make the paralyzed walk, the blind see and eventually turn people into cyborgs. But the firm still struggles to secure clinical-trial approval for the relatively modest goal of helping disabled people type.
